| Title: | Insights into tuberculosis: A survival analysis of time to recurrence in Portugal, between 2002 and 2009 |
| Publisher: | Elsevier |
| Issue Date: | 2020 |
| Abstract: | Recurrence of TB has been associated with poor adherence to treatment, smoking, alcoholism, unemployment, drug abuse, the severity of pulmonary cavitation, HIV infection and duration of treatment.1 However, the risk factors can vary considerably across countries and between studies. Since little is known about risk factors for recurrence in Portugal, we aimed to identify predictors of treatment recurrence in the country. |
